I am 6'2" and 195 lbs, 51 yrs old, skiing my 5th season, ski all blues and groomed black comfortably. Learning PMTS and want a better tool for learning the technique. I have been on the Supershape at 165cm and didn't spend a lot of time on it because it felt too short. It hooked up and carved very well though. Current skis are the K2 5500 at 174cm and Head IM 75 at 170cm. After reading all the reviews I am looking primarily at two skis that I hope to get used.

Head Supershape 170
Fischer RX 8 at 170 or 175 (it looks like if I get this ski it may be better at 175 as it is less stiff)

I am open to suggestions.
Current Boot is Head RS 100 from H Harb. (thanks to Chris Brown)

Currently it looks like the RX8 is more available and less expensive.
